The New Yorkers

Archived Show

Music & Lyrics - Cole Porter
Book - Herbert Fields

A dizzy distillation of the perpetually partygoing Twenties in New York. The fascination of low life for high society makes for madcap hilarity in this romance between an heiress and a gangster, which also had a part for that great disturber of the peace, Jimmy Durante.

Explosive comedy from Fields (of Annie Get Your Gun), sexy wit from Porter, in The Great Indoors and the notorious Love for Sale, banned from radio for many years. Other great songs are the dreamy Let's Fly Away and Where Have You Been? and the proud, pulsating I Happen to Like New York.
